STAT 8120 - Applied Experimental Design

3 Class Hours 0 Laboratory Hours 3 Credit Hours
Prerequisite: STAT 7100 and STAT 7020.
Methods for constructing and analyzing designed experiments are considered. The concepts of experimental unit, randomization, blocking, replication, error reduction and treatment structure are introduced. The design and analysis of completely randomized, randomized complete block, incomplete block, Latin square, split-plot, repeated measures, factorial and fractional factorial designs will be covered.

Note Statistical software will be utilized.
